#be9451 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#be9451 is composed of 74.5% red, 58% green and 31.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 22.1%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 25.5% black. It has a hue angle of 36.9 degrees, a saturation of 45.6% and a lightness of 53.1%. #be9451 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a2 with #7d2900.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#be9451 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#be9451 has RGB values of R:190, G:148, B:81 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.22, Y:0.57,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12489809.
